Mir Yar Baloch Alleges Digital Crackdown as Campaign Targets Social Media Presence

London: Baloch political activist Mir Yar Baloch has alleged that coordinated online reporting campaigns linked to Pakistan’s security establishment are being used to suppress voices advocating for Balochistan, claiming that his social media accounts have faced sustained attempts at suspension over the past year.

In a statement, Baloch urged supporters to follow a backup account on X, alleging that organized cyber networks are targeting activists, journalists and human rights defenders to prevent information about conditions in Balochistan from reaching an international audience.

The statement claims that independent journalism in Balochistan operates under severe restrictions, alleging that attempts to establish media outlets in the Balochi language have been met with intimidation, enforced disappearances, arrests and violence. It further alleges that internet restrictions and surveillance have left social media as one of the few remaining platforms for Baloch voices.

Baloch also accused Pakistan’s authorities of using mass-reporting tactics on global social media platforms to silence dissent, calling on technology companies, including X, Facebook and Instagram, to review whether coordinated reporting campaigns are influencing content moderation decisions.

The statement further alleges widespread security operations, mass arrests and human rights violations in Balochistan, urging the international community, the United Nations and global human rights organisations to closely examine the situation. It also criticises Pakistan’s media regulatory framework and claims that digital censorship has intensified with advanced surveillance systems.

Pakistan has consistently rejected allegations of systematic human rights abuses in Balochistan, maintaining that its security operations are aimed at countering terrorism and safeguarding national security. The claims made in the statement could not be independently verified by The Page 3 News.
